Virus may be evolving to refavour infecting lung tissue. We assess what this could mean for the course of the pandemic
If you thought Covid-19 was dead and gone, think again. Early signs indicate that the UK may be at the start of a new wave of Covid infections driven by BA.4 and BA.5 - while new data suggests these variants may have evolved to refavour infecting lung tissue, which could make them more dangerous.
So what can we expect in the coming weeks and months?
